Tribune News Service
Jammu, September 16
“The Congress is answerable for 40,000 deaths and it must apologise for ruining countless lives because of bad decisions taken by its leaders from time to time,” said Union MoS Anuurag Thakur, while addressing senior BJP leaders at party headquarter today.
Thakur said he was happy to get the privilege to enter Jammu and Kashmir after the abrogation of controversial article and added that people had witnessed the black time when the patriots were jailed for chanting “Bharat Mata ki jai” and hoisting the national flag.
“We remember the ‘Tiranga Yatra’ of 1992 and similar many more yatras afterwards and now we feel bit relaxed when the mission is fulfilled. Jammu, Kashmir and Ladakh have been freed from bondage,” he said.
